## Step 4: Migrating Your Bounce Handlers — Mailwright v3

Plugin authors: the bounce processor no longer passes raw SMTP payloads to handlers. Instead, you receive a normalized `BounceEvent` with classification (hard, soft, complaint) already resolved. Update your handler signatures accordingly, and note that retries are now managed by the core, so remove any internal retry loops to avoid duplicate suppressions. For conformance testing, point your plugin at the shared staging suppression database using the connection string below.

replica DSN, bagaf-bagep: mssql://praion_svc:7RJjXrE@db-3c46.halixcorp.internal:5432/zorix

## Artifact Signing — SDK Parity Notes (Weekly Sync)

Kestrel SDK for Android reached parity with the Swift client this sprint: offline queueing, batched telemetry, and retry semantics now match. Both SDKs ship as signed artifacts from the same pipeline. Remaining gap: background sync throttling, targeted next sprint. Verify both release bundles before tagging. Both artifacts validate against the shared signing key below.

signing key of kawig-fafog = bky19_6Fypv1qws7J8qJtaYjX

Handover: Printwell spooler service (from Dario to Meike). The retry queue now drains via the new worker pool; I kept the old dead-letter path intact for one release so we can compare metrics. Please review the backoff logic in spool_retry.go carefully — it differs from the design doc. The values below are what staging currently runs with.

config for tagaf-bawif:
[norok]
host = norok.ordinworks.local
user = norok_svc
database = norok_prod